MANHATTAN — The family of a missing Kips Bay teenager is asking the public's help in finding the boy, who has been missing since Friday night.

Kyle Hoffmaier, 16, was last seen just before 11:30 p.m. on Friday night at his family’s apartment on East 26th Street between First and Second avenues, according to police and Facebook posts by relatives.

Hoffmaier, who stands 5-foot-4 and weighs roughly 145 pounds, has borderline autism spectrum disorder, according to his family. 

He was last seen wearing a grey polo shirt, khaki pants, a black leather bomber jacket, and blue sneakers, police said.

Anyone with information in regards to this incident is asked to call the NYPD's Crime Stoppers Hotline at 800-577-TIPS. The public can also submit tips on the website.
